A nice example of a Second French Empire (Napoleon III 1852 1870) enlisted infantry shako, perhaps around the time of the Crimean War, or war with Italy in 1860. The cardboard body displays a thin covering of black fur, with a yellowish worsted wool band at the top, and a black painted rigid top.
